Hands-On Learning in MATA: What a Day in the Culinary, Welding, or Auto Bays Actually Looks Like

When Loudoun County parents think about the Academies of Loudoun, the conversation almost always gravitates toward AOS and AET — the research scientists, the engineers, the coders. But there is a third academy that serves hundreds of students, and it operates on a fundamentally different philosophy. The Monroe Advanced Technical Academy — MATA — is where students learn by doing, and what they are doing is remarkably practical: working in professional kitchens, welding with industry-standard equipment, diagnosing real vehicles, administering clinical skills, and earning certifications that employers actually recognize.

MATA holds a Governor's STEM Academy designation from the Virginia Department of Education and operates as a Career and Technical Education (CTE) program with 26 career pathways organized across multiple career clusters. It is not a fallback. It is not where students end up when they cannot get into AOS or AET. It is a deliberate choice made by families who understand that there is more than one path to a successful career — and that some of the most valuable paths involve learning to build, cook, fix, heal, and create with your hands.

Here is what daily life actually looks like inside MATA's hands-on pathways.

Culinary Arts: Professional Kitchen Training

MATA's culinary arts pathway trains students in professional kitchen skills and food service management. Students work in environments designed to replicate the conditions of a commercial kitchen — meaning the pace, the standards, and the expectations match what they would encounter in a professional restaurant or food service operation.

A typical session in the culinary pathway involves active, hands-on cooking and preparation. Students learn knife skills, cooking techniques, food safety protocols, plating and presentation, and the management skills needed to run a kitchen efficiently. This is not a home economics class where students bake cookies once a week. It is professional culinary training compressed into a high school schedule.

One of the most valuable aspects of the culinary pathway is the emphasis on food safety certification. Students in this pathway have the opportunity to earn the ServSafe certification — an industry-recognized credential that is required or preferred by most commercial food service employers. A student who graduates from MATA with a ServSafe certification can walk into a food service job with a credential that many adult workers have to pursue on their own time and at their own expense.

The skills extend beyond cooking itself. Students also learn about food service management — scheduling, inventory, cost control, and the business side of running a kitchen operation. This dual focus on technical skills and management fundamentals prepares students for career advancement, not just entry-level positions.

Automotive Technology: Real Cars, Real Diagnostics

The automotive technology pathway at MATA puts students under the hood — literally. Students work on real vehicles, learning diagnostic procedures, repair techniques, and the increasingly complex electronic systems that define modern automotive technology.

Modern auto tech is not just wrenches and oil changes. Today's vehicles are rolling computer networks, and diagnosing a problem often requires as much software skill as mechanical knowledge. MATA's auto tech pathway reflects this reality. Students learn to use diagnostic tools, interpret electronic system data, and troubleshoot problems that span both the mechanical and digital domains.

A typical day in the auto tech bay might involve students rotating through different stations — one group working on engine diagnostics, another on brake systems, another on electrical troubleshooting. The instruction is project-based and hands-on. Students learn by doing the actual work, making mistakes, diagnosing their mistakes, and fixing them. This iterative process — try, evaluate, adjust — mirrors how learning happens in any professional shop environment.

Like the other skilled trades pathways, auto tech students have the opportunity to earn industry-recognized certifications that carry real weight with employers. An automotive certification earned through MATA tells a potential employer that this graduate has been trained to professional standards and has demonstrated competency through a recognized credentialing process.

Health Sciences: Clinical Skills in High School

MATA's health sciences pathways prepare students for careers in healthcare — one of the fastest-growing and most in-demand sectors in the economy. Students in pathways such as health and medical sciences work with clinical skills, patient care techniques, and the foundational knowledge needed to pursue careers ranging from certified nursing assistant (CNA) to pharmacy technician to biotechnology.

The training involves a mix of classroom instruction and hands-on clinical practice. Students learn medical terminology, anatomy and physiology at an applied level, patient interaction protocols, and the specific technical skills required by their chosen pathway. Health sciences students may practice taking vital signs, performing basic patient care procedures, or working with the kinds of equipment found in clinical settings.

The CNA certification is one of the most valuable credentials available through MATA's health sciences pathways. A student who earns CNA certification in high school can begin working in healthcare immediately after graduation — in hospitals, nursing facilities, rehabilitation centers, and other clinical environments. For students who plan to pursue nursing, pre-med, or other health professions in college, the CNA experience provides a foundation of clinical knowledge and patient care skills that gives them a significant head start.

For 8th graders considering MATA, it is worth noting that the Introduction to Health and Medical Sciences pathway is the one available to incoming freshmen. Other health sciences pathways become available in later years.

Industry Certifications Before Graduation

This is the detail that changes the conversation for many families: MATA students can earn industry-recognized certifications while still in high school. These are not school-issued certificates or participation awards. They are the same professional credentials that adult workers pursue through community colleges, trade programs, and on-the-job training.

The specific certifications available depend on the pathway, but examples include:

  • ServSafe — the food safety certification recognized across the food service industry
  • CompTIA Security+ — an IT security certification aligned with industry standards, available through MATA's IT and cybersecurity pathways
  • CNA (Certified Nursing Assistant) — a healthcare credential that qualifies graduates for clinical positions
  • Various trade certifications — welding, automotive, construction, and other pathways offer certifications recognized by employers in their respective industries

The value of earning these certifications in high school cannot be overstated. A MATA graduate with a professional certification is not starting from zero. They are entering the workforce — or entering college — with a credential that demonstrates verified competency. For students who want to start earning immediately after graduation, these certifications open doors that would otherwise require additional years of training. For students who plan to attend college, the certifications represent a professional foundation they can build on while pursuing their degree. How does MATA admissions work?

MATA admissions are lottery-based, not competitive. Students who meet the baseline eligibility requirements — a minimum GPA (2.0 general, 3.0 for Dual Enrollment pathways), enrollment in Algebra I or higher, and on-track graduation verification — enter a lottery. There is no STEM test or competitive scoring. For 8th graders, only the Introduction to Health and Medical Sciences pathway is available.
